Output 9362d3a3151f6331eb103a57e9b39af77226830759fa4e81cc201f1d159eba7d:1

value
76034
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38fbec354babd536f0a23f3217c84abe3e932dacb3221c6c53c15ae0631e425f
address
bc1p8ra7cd2t402ndu9z8uep0jz2hclfxtdvkv3pcmznc9dwqcc7gf0szmxn5l
transaction
9362d3a3151f6331eb103a57e9b39af77226830759fa4e81cc201f1d159eba7d
confirmations
569
spent
true